引言
随着深度学习技术的飞速发展,其在各个领域的应用也日益广泛。游戏设计作为创意与技术的交汇点,自然也不例外。深度学习为游戏设计带来了前所未有的可能性,使得游戏变得更加智能化、个性化,并提供了更加丰富的互动体验。本文将深入探讨深度学习在游戏设计中的应用,以及如何打造智能互动体验。
深度学习在游戏设计中的应用
1. 智能角色行为
深度学习技术可以模拟人类的学习和认知过程,从而实现智能角色的行为设计。通过使用强化学习、生成对抗网络(GAN)等技术,游戏中的角色可以学会如何与环境互动,以及如何根据玩家的行为做出相应的反应。
例子:
- 强化学习:通过强化学习,游戏中的角色可以学习如何通过试错来达到某个目标,例如在射击游戏中,角色可以学习如何躲避敌人的攻击。
- GAN:利用GAN技术,可以生成更加真实、多样化的角色动作,使得游戏角色的行为更加自然和流畅。
2. 个性化游戏体验
深度学习可以帮助游戏根据玩家的行为和偏好,提供个性化的游戏体验。通过分析玩家的游戏数据,深度学习模型可以预测玩家的喜好,并据此调整游戏内容。
例子:
- 用户行为分析:通过分析玩家的游戏数据,如游戏时间、操作习惯等,可以了解玩家的喜好,并推荐相应的游戏内容。
- 动态内容生成:根据玩家的喜好,动态生成游戏关卡、任务等,使得每个玩家都能体验到独特的游戏体验。
3. 智能游戏AI
深度学习技术可以帮助游戏AI变得更加智能,从而提高游戏的可玩性和挑战性。通过学习玩家的游戏策略,游戏AI可以不断优化自己的行为,使得游戏更加具有挑战性。
例子:
- 策略学习:游戏AI可以通过学习玩家的策略,不断调整自己的行为,以应对不同的游戏场景。
- 自适应难度:根据玩家的表现,自动调整游戏难度,使得游戏既具有挑战性,又不至于过于困难。
打造智能互动体验的关键因素
1. 数据收集与分析
为了实现智能互动体验,游戏开发者需要收集和分析大量的玩家数据。这些数据可以包括玩家的游戏行为、偏好、社交信息等。
2. 模型选择与优化
选择合适的深度学习模型,并根据游戏需求进行优化,是打造智能互动体验的关键。开发者需要根据游戏的特点和需求,选择合适的模型,并对其进行优化,以提高模型的性能。
3. 用户体验设计
智能互动体验的核心是用户体验。开发者需要关注玩家的感受,确保游戏在智能化、个性化的同时,仍然保持良好的用户体验。
结论
深度学习技术为游戏设计带来了前所未有的可能性,使得游戏变得更加智能化、个性化,并提供了更加丰富的互动体验。通过深入研究和应用深度学习技术,游戏开发者可以打造出更加出色的游戏作品,为玩家带来更加愉悦的游戏体验。
